Can tapioca pearls be cooked in a pressure cooker?

Can tapioca pearls be cooked in a pressure cooker?

Everyone has drunk sago in their lives, but they may not know that sago is a very good dessert. Sago cannot be cooked in a pressure cooker because it is starchy and needs to be stirred constantly while cooking. Stewing it in a pressure cooker will result in poor control of the heat. So how should sago be cooked? How to make dessert?

Do not use a pressure cooker. Tapioca pearls are a starch product. If cooked in a pressure cooker, it will easily become mushy. If overcooked, the whole pot will be a mess. Cooking in a pressure cooker has very strict requirements on the heat and cooking time. It is best to cook with the lid open. Put the pearls in the pot after the water boils, and do not wash or soak them in cold water. After the water boils, put the tapioca pearls into the pot and continue to cook over medium-high heat until the white core of the tapioca pearls gradually becomes smaller. When there is almost no white core, turn off the heat and simmer for a while. Make sure the tapioca pearls are just cooked through. If you cook them for too long, they will become mushy or too mushy and have no taste. After the fish is cooked, it should be taken out and soaked in ice water to dry. If the white spots are not fully cooked until transparent, they will be undercooked and have hard lumps when eaten. If you cook it for too long, it will be too soft and not chewy. Just pick it up and soak it in ice water to dry.

Milk Sago

Material

50g tapioca pearls, 2 boxes of ice milk, 150g cotton sugar.

practice

1. Pour a little more water into the pot and bring to a boil over high heat.

2. After the pot boils, pour in the tapioca pearls and cook. Do not cover the pot during the cooking process. Use chopsticks to stir the pot constantly without sticking the pot.

3. Cook for about 8 minutes, turn off the heat, cover and simmer for 10 minutes.

4. Separate the tapioca pearls from the water in the pot, put the tapioca pearls in a container, add cold boiled water, and put it in the refrigerator for a few hours.

5. When eating, add appropriate amount of ice milk (or ice coconut juice) and cotton sugar, mix well and it is ready to eat.

Coconut Milk Sago

Material

70g tapioca pearls, 500ml coconut juice, some water

practice

1. Pour appropriate amount of water into the pot and bring to a boil over high heat.

2. Add tapioca pearls and continue cooking for 10 minutes, stirring in the middle to prevent it from sticking to the bottom of the pot.

3. Cook the tapioca pearls until they are 70% cooked (only a small white dot is left in the middle)

4. Turn off the heat, cover with lid and simmer for 10 minutes.

5. The tapioca pearls are fully cooked and transparent. Rinse off the colloid on the surface with cold water, and then rinse again with cold boiled water (this step is to remove the raw water)

6. After putting it into the glass bottle, directly add cold coconut juice. Each person in the family can have a cup. It has a full taste, sweet flavor and is refreshing.
